常用的git命令

1、git clone

克隆远程项目。从远程上下载的是master分支,通常开发都会重新拉一个分支,比如dev,在dev分支上进行开发,然后再合并到master上。

java 复制代码
git clone http://xxxxxxxxxxxxxx.git

2、git checkout

检出特定分支。项目clone完以后会在demo下生成一个.git文件夹,所以,我们要先进入demo文件夹下,才能进行git操作。

检出dev分支:

java 复制代码
git checkout dev
以当前分支为基础创建新分支:
git checkout -b dev2023010

3、git status

查看当前分支。

4、git add

添加到git缓冲区。在git缓冲区的文件才能提交到git本地分支。

java 复制代码
git add .    提交当前目录所有文件到缓冲区
git add 目录名/文件名

5、git commit

提交到本地分支。要提交到本地分支得先加入到缓冲区,这个步骤不能变。

java 复制代码
 git commit -m "message"

6、git push

把本地分支的代码推送到远程分支上。

java 复制代码
git push

新增和修改的文件,都要经过 add-->commit-->push.
7、git pull

从远程上拉取新代码。

java 复制代码
git pull
相关推荐
宁静的舞者1 小时前
Git、GitHub、Codeup(云效代码仓库)详解
git·代码仓库·codeup·云效
陈佬昔没带相机2 小时前
Git Worktree: AI 编程 Agent 并行开发的秘密武器
git·agent
栈时没有名字8 小时前
git仓库管理,commit或push上传服务器失败问题
git·嵌入式
金銀銅鐵8 小时前
[git] 如何丢弃对一个文件的改动?
git·后端
JAVA面经实录91712 小时前
Java开发工程基础完整手册(企业实战完整版)
java·开发语言·git·ci/cd·svn·github·intellij idea
草履虫君13 小时前
若用wsL方式安装openclaw 就不需要安装win原生的node和git
经验分享·git·ai
手握风云-14 小时前
深入 Git:它是如何记录世界的(一)
git
华科大胡子14 小时前
Git Submodule深度避坑指南
git
花开花落为谁愁16 小时前
Git核心命令速查表
大数据·git·elasticsearch
雨声不在16 小时前
家用小GIT
git